Today’s NY Hot List races to watch – Sunday, July 31, 2022 at Saratoga

By Matt Shifman and Bob Ehalt

Hot List Key:
 A:
A preferred horse to watch                         B: Secondary horse to watch
*C: Went down 2 or more betting notches and finished 1st through 3rd
*D: Went down 2 or more betting notches and finished 4th or worse
* - 4 or more betting notches if 11-1 or more.

1st race [NY, Md Sp Wt, 7F] – (2) Truancy (A) finished second in her debut for Barclay Tagg after getting bumped around three times during the race. Tagg rarely wins with firsters. (1) Voleuse moved from turf to dirt and finished second for Christophe Clement after having an awkward start. (3) Eau Claire will move from the grass after three starts for Arnaud Delacour. Last time she had the lead and finished fourth. Now, she will get Lasix for the first time and cutback to a one-turn race. Delacour has very good stats for the surface change. (6) Photon will make her second start for Kelly Breen after a fifth in her debut at odds of 5-1 after some gate trouble.

4th race [NY, Alw 95000 N1X, 6F] – (6) Daufuskie Island won an open company starter allowance earlier in the month at Belmont in his first start since Charlie Baker claimed her. She won her career debut at Saratoga last summer. (7) Tap’n de Bank broke his maiden in April and came back to miss the allowance win by a neck after having the lead for the hot Brad Cox barn. (5) Street Tsar won his debut by a nose on July 3 for Todd Pletcher. (3) Colormepazzi has three improving speed figures with a second last time at Belmont in a similar spot.

5th race [OC 62k/N2X, 1 3/8 mi TURF] – (6) Capital Structure (A) was hard to handle early while under heavy restraint and had to steady twice as the even money favorite in her 2022 debut for Chad Brown. (7) Coastana will make her first start of the year and was last seen winning an allowance at Saratoga for Cherie DeVaux. (5) Forever Dreaming will make her first start since moving to barn of Wayne Lukas. (4) Creative Cairo won a similar long-distance turf allowance at Laurel in her second start of the year for Clement.

9th race [Amsterdam (G2), 6 ½ F] – (7) Corniche will make his first start of the year since moving to the barn of Todd Pletcher with an undefeated record as the Champion 2-year-old of 2021. (2) Gunite won the Hopeful (G1) at Saratoga last summer for Steve Asmussen and won the Maxfield Stakes at Churchill Downs at the beginning of the month. (4) Pappacap was second behind Jack Christopher in his last two starts and second twice behind Corniche last year. (8) My Prankster was second behind Gunite in that Kentucky stake and also runs for Pletcher.

 

Best bets:  Capital Structure (5th); Corniche (9th). Best value:  Truancy (1st); Daufuskie Island (4th).
